It has been a minor but much-discussed topic surrounding the upcoming Xbox One. Advertising is going to be there and some users find this offensive on a paid service. The Director of Product Planning has something to say about that.

Yesterday in a Neogaf thread discussing the increase of GPU speed for the Xbox One, the topic at one point switched the the potential for advertising space on the Xbox One’s Dashboard. One poster asked for specific information regarding NUad. Microsoft’s director of product planning, Albert Panello responded to the request:
